Similarities Between Saturated and Unsaturated Fatty Acids
Both are carboxylic acids with hydrocarbon side chains. Also, they both involve in the formation of triglycerides. Furthermore, the body requires both types of fatty acids and we can intake them through the diet.
the contrast between saturated and unsaturated solution
A saturated solution contains the maximum amount of solute that will dissolve at that temperature. Any further addition of solute will result in undissolved solid on the bottom of the container. An unsaturated solution contains less than the maximum amount of solute that can be dissolved at that temperature.
